Nassau probes Looks Great's Sandy tree work
Photo credit: Ed Betz | Trucks with the Looks Great Services logo are parked in a lot in Huntington. (April 1, 2013)
Investigators from the Nassau County district attorney's office are trying to determine if a Huntington contracting company needlessly removed trees after superstorm Sandy and if anyone benefitted financially from the work, a law enforcement source said.
